Numerous experts keep in mind that handling danger is a formal feature at business that are heavily regulated and have a risk-based organization model. Financial institutions and insurance policy business, as an example, have actually long had large risk divisions generally headed by a primary threat police officer (CRO), a title still fairly uncommon beyond the economic market.

Released in 2009 and modified in 2018, the ISO requirement consists of a checklist of ERM concepts, a structure to aid companies use threat monitoring mechanisms to operations, and the process detailed above for identifying, assessing and alleviating threats.


Risk Management Enterprise Can Be Fun For Anyone


The more recent version also stresses the vital function of senior monitoring in danger programs and the integration of threat monitoring methods throughout the organization. Some nationwide requirements bodies and groups have actually likewise launched country-specific variations of ISO 31000. The American National Standards Institute supplies a version that's overseen by the American Culture of Safety Professionals.

Developing the scope and context. This action calls for defining both the organization's threat appetite and risk tolerance. The last term describes just how much the risks related to details efforts can vary from the general danger appetite. Variables to take into consideration right here consist of company objectives, business culture, governing demands and the political environment, amongst others.
